Experience the serene beauty of winter with Camille Pissarro's "The Effect of Snow at Hermitage," a captivating Impressionist landscape painted in 1874. This art print brings to life the tranquil atmosphere of a snow-covered scene in Pontoise, where patches of earth and grass peek through the blanket of white. The composition is dominated by a stark, leafless tree against a muted sky, while a warmly lit house adds a touch of warmth and life to the chilly scene. The intricate interplay of shadows and light on the snow is masterfully captured, reflecting Pissarro's skill in capturing the transient effects of light and atmosphere.
